The dilution ratio represents the relationship between the volume of solute and the volume of solvent in a solution. It is a dimensionless quantity that indicates how much solute is present relative to the solvent.

Q1: What does a dilution ratio of 1:10 mean?
A: A ratio of 1:10 means 1 part solute to 10 parts solvent, or a ratio value of 0.1.
